“Robo-Rat!”
Scientist have developed a computer chip and have successfully tested it out on a rat’s brain. The chip sends signals to parts of the brain that control coordination and movement. This is a huge advancement in science as this technology can help those who have impaired movement due to brain trauma. This chip is only used on rats now, but it won’t be much longer before a similar kind of chip implant is used in human applications.

“Cameras on Tasers”
Police monitoring is on the rise, cameras and monitoring equipment are being used on all sorts of police equipment. In this case, cameras on tasers! These cameras are used activated upon using the taser and records both audio and video. This footage is then stored on a cloud server as well as the taser itself.

The Wicker Man (1973)
“You’ll simply never understand the true nature of sacrifice…”
Searching for a missing girl, Sgt. Howie is led to Summerisle. Isolated in the cold Scottish waters it is a place renowned for its fruit and harvest. A strong Christian and man of virtue the Sergeant has trouble dealing with the locals and their heathen ways. It not only the fruit that is different on Summerisle…
This is a film that dares to question our established values and lifestyle. Hedonistic and intense at times yet peaceful and ‘civilised’ at others. ‘The Wicker Man’ is laced with symbolism and presents our ‘modern society’ with an alternative view of both life and death. Fearing the child is to be used as sacrifice, Pagan rituals and lust lead the Sergeant on a dance where the hunter becomes the hunted.
